Half the year is over! And phase 2 now allows us to go out to dine and also a little more activities have been allowed like visiting your family members though not in big numbers. Another big thing is the general elections, in which it will be my first time voting if I am able to.

For my portfolio this month, same RSP addition was done with 46.7958 units of TRACKER FUND (2800) purchased at a price of HKD 25.42 and 2.691 units of Vanguard Total World Stock ETF (VT) at a price of USD 77.6399 each.

I also bought 1 Tesla stock at USD 989.80 inclusive of fees.

With that, this is my current portfolio allocation.


Dividends received this month from Amara, First REIT and OCBC so about $50 was received.
